Why Wisconsin Residents Need Professional Land & Lot Clearing
Land clearing in Wisconsin prepares sites for construction, agriculture, and habitat restoration by removing trees, stumps, brush, and debris. Cold-climate species like sugar maple & eastern white pine produce dense root systems that require specialized grinding and grubbing equipment. Wisconsin contractors schedule major clearing during frozen-ground conditions when equipment access is optimal and erosion risk is minimized.

How to Choose a Land & Lot Clearing Provider in Wisconsin
Selecting the right land & lot clearing company in Wisconsin requires verifying credentials, insurance, experience with local tree species, and adherence to ISA arboricultural standards.
Verify the contractor has experience with Wisconsin environmental regulations, including erosion and sediment control requirements
Ask about timber salvage — valuable hardwood from sugar maple & eastern white pine may offset clearing costs
Confirm the quote includes stump grinding, root raking, and final grading — not just tree removal
Request an environmental review if the site may contain wetlands, protected habitats, or endangered species
Get clear timelines and equipment lists — underpowered equipment leads to project delays and cost overruns

Frequently Asked Questions About Land & Lot Clearing in Wisconsin
Do I need a permit for land & lot clearing in Wisconsin?
Land clearing in Wisconsin typically requires grading permits, erosion control plans, and environmental review. Projects near waterways, wetlands, or conservation areas face additional regulatory requirements. Contact your Wisconsin Department of Environmental Quality before scheduling.

How do I verify a land & lot clearing company's credentials in Wisconsin?
Verify general liability insurance (minimum $1M) and workers' compensation coverage — tree work is extremely dangerous. Check for ISA Certified Arborist credentials, TCIA accreditation, and any complaints with the Wisconsin Better Business Bureau or consumer protection office. Ask for proof of insurance directly from the carrier, not just a certificate.
What is the best time of year for land & lot clearing in Wisconsin?
In Wisconsin, most tree trimming and pruning is best done during winter dormancy (November–March) when branch structure is visible and disease transmission risk is lowest. Tree removal can be performed year-round. Emergency service is available 24/7 regardless of season.
